Resolution on state budget allocation plan for 2024 adopted

VOV.VN - The National Assembly (NA) approved a resolution on November 10 regarding the state budget allocation plan for 2024.

The resolution won approval from 444 NA deputies, accounting for 89.88% of legislators voting at the sitting, which took place as part of the ongoing sixth session of the 15th legislature.

According to details set out in the resolution, next year’s central state budget collection is set at nearly VND852.7 trillion, equal to US$35.05 billion, while the local budget collection is over VND848.3 trillion.

The central state budget spending for 2024 is estimated to stand at VND1.22 quadrillion, including nearly VND426.3 trillion in order to balance the budget and additionally allocate to local budgets.

The NA has therefore asked the Government to assign ministries, central agencies, and centrally-run localities to make plans for budget collection, spending, and allocation following the Law on State Budget and NA resolutions.

The Government has also been urged to direct and instruct ministries, agencies, and localities in allocating the state budget concentratedly, effectively, and lawfully.

The ministries, agencies, and localities are required to arrange sufficient capital for public investment projects which are expected to become operational before 2024, together with reciprocal capital in ODA projects and those using preferential foreign loans and State capital ratio at public-private partnership projects.

They must also arrange capital for key national projects or inter-regional projects which is of great significance as part of efforts in spurring further socio-economic development.

Moving forward, investment for new projects will be considered and allocated after the prioritised projects receive enough funding.
